2020 TND to KRW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2020

During 2020, the TND to KRW ex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on August 4, valuing the pair at 438.0433.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 6, dropping to 400.6913.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 37.3520 KRW.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 414.5862 to the December average rate of 405.0786, the exchange rate registered a net change of -2.29%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2020 high of 438.0433 was up 2.32% compared to the 2019 peak of 428.1067,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

TND to KRW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 421.6834, compared to 419.0078 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 2.6756 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 421.6834
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 419.0078

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2020 was March, with a trading range of 17.5805 KRW (High: 435.8508 / Low: 418.2704). On the other end, November was the most stable month, with a tight range of 7.9279 KRW (High: 410.1253 / Low: 402.1974).

March Spread (Volatile) ±17.5805
November Spread (Stable) ±7.9279
